A Right Royal Podcast

Join Emily Nash, Royal Editor; Andrea Caamano, Digital Content Director and Emmy Griffiths, TV and Film Editor for A Right Royal Podcast. Three big voices behind the mic get some enlightening but also hilarious conversations with our guests. Out of the trio, Emmy asks the questions that all of us would be keen to ask, and Emily and Andrea - as well as providing answers - confidently question our guests and extract never-before-heard stories from those closest to the palace. From an ex-royal secretary to the Queen describing a very awkward moment between himself and Princess Diana to royal photographer Arthur Edwards MBE describing some of his most emotional and personal moments with King Charles, the show is sometimes hilarious, frequently fascinating but always entertaining.

    Why Prince Edward Hid Our Relationship: Ruthie Henshall on Their 5-Year Secret Love Story

    Star of the West End Ruthie Henshall opens up like never before about her extraordinary, real-life Cinderella story with Prince Edward, detailed in her captivating memoir, The Showgirl and the Prince. From their passionate five-year romance, secret weekend escapes to Balmoral and Windsor, to keeping their connection quiet behind palace walls, Ruthie shares the raw truth. She also reveals delightful, never-before-heard details about her intimate encounters with the late Queen Elizabeth II, Princess Diana's candid humour, and Prince Philip's legendary wit.     Love, Secrets and Spies: Insights From The Man Who Served as William, Harry and Kate’s Right Hand Man

    What happens when a former SAS commander becomes one of the most trusted figures inside the Royal Household? In this fascinating conversation, Jamie Lowther-Pinkerton reflects on an extraordinary life that took him from Special Forces operations to serving as Principal Private Secretary to Princes William and Harry, helping guide the future Prince and Princess of Wales during their formative years. Jamie also shares remarkable memories of the Queen Mother, Princess Diana, wartime Britain, and the inspiration behind his debut novel Beyond the Edge of Light, a moving story of love, espionage and sacrifice during the Second World War. From royal weddings and life behind palace doors to untold wartime stories and unforgettable encounters, this is an intimate conversation about duty, leadership, history and service.
